Optimizing Stripe API Integration for Low-Latency Transaction Processing
The Architectural Imperative of Real-Time Finance
In the contemporary digital economy, the efficiency of a payment gateway is not merely a technical metric—it is a foundational business constraint. For high-growth SaaS platforms, marketplaces, and fintech enterprises, the latency of a transaction API directly correlates with conversion rates, user retention, and infrastructure overhead. As global commerce shifts toward instantaneous settlement, the integration of Stripe—the industry standard for payment processing—must evolve from a simple "plug-and-play" implementation into a highly optimized, event-driven architectural component.
Achieving sub-millisecond response times while maintaining high availability requires a strategic departure from synchronous request-response patterns. Organizations must leverage distributed systems, edge computing, and AI-driven predictive modeling to ensure that transaction flows are frictionless and resilient against network jitter and API throttling.
Strategic Foundations: Moving Beyond Synchronous Bottlenecks
The primary pitfall in standard Stripe integrations is the reliance on synchronous blocking calls during the critical payment path. When a backend server waits for a Stripe API response before executing secondary operations—such as updating databases, sending confirmation emails, or triggering fulfillment—latency compounds.
To optimize, architects must transition to an asynchronous, event-driven model powered by webhooks. By offloading non-critical tasks to a background task queue (such as RabbitMQ, Apache Kafka, or AWS SQS), the system can acknowledge a transaction receipt instantly, deferring the heavy lifting of post-payment processing. This decoupling ensures that the user experience remains snappy, regardless of the complexity of the internal business logic.
Infrastructure Optimization: Edge-First Execution
The geographical distance between an application server and Stripe’s API endpoints introduces unavoidable network latency. Strategic optimization involves deploying serverless functions at the edge (e.g., Cloudflare Workers or AWS Lambda@Edge) to interact with Stripe’s APIs closer to the user. By minimizing the number of network hops and utilizing dedicated peering connections, enterprises can shave valuable milliseconds off the round-trip time (RTT).
Leveraging AI for Adaptive Traffic Shaping
The integration of Artificial Intelligence represents the next frontier in API performance optimization. Rather than relying on static configuration, AI tools can now monitor and manipulate traffic patterns in real-time. By utilizing Machine Learning (ML) models to analyze historical API performance data, engineering teams can implement "Predictive Traffic Shaping."
AI-driven observability platforms—such as Datadog or New Relic, augmented by custom ML models—can detect anomalies in Stripe’s API response times before they manifest as critical outages. These models can dynamically adjust retry strategies, implement intelligent circuit breaking, and route traffic to the healthiest available Stripe API clusters. This transition from reactive to proactive infrastructure management allows systems to gracefully degrade performance rather than suffering total transaction failure under stress.
Business Automation: The "Smart" Payment Workflow
High-level optimization extends into the realm of business logic automation. A common performance drain in Stripe integrations is the over-fetching of data. By utilizing GraphQL or specialized middleware, developers can request only the specific fields required for a transaction, reducing payload sizes and increasing parsing speed.
Furthermore, automating the reconciliation process using AI-enhanced ERP integration allows for real-time financial reporting without taxing the main transaction thread. When the Stripe webhook triggers, automated workflows can categorize transactions, detect potential fraud using AI fraud-scoring modules (like Stripe Radar enhanced by custom model signatures), and update the general ledger instantaneously. This prevents the "reconciliation bottleneck" that often plagues legacy payment architectures at the end of financial cycles.
Professional Insights: Managing Throttling and Concurrency
From an authoritative standpoint, managing Stripe API limits is as important as raw speed. Stripe employs a rate-limiting architecture to maintain platform stability. Enterprises that fail to implement a sophisticated retry mechanism—specifically, exponential backoff with jitter—will inevitably find themselves blocked during peak traffic periods.
Professional architectural patterns suggest the implementation of an "API Gateway Layer." This layer serves as a buffer between the internal microservices and Stripe. It acts as a token bucket, controlling the velocity of outbound requests and ensuring that the organization does not exhaust its rate limits. By centralizing this logic, developers gain a single point of truth for logging, security auditing, and rate management, rather than scattering API call logic across disparate services.
Security and Compliance in High-Velocity Systems
Optimization cannot come at the expense of compliance. PCI-DSS compliance is the bedrock of transaction integrity. The strategic use of Stripe Elements and Tokenization allows sensitive cardholder data to bypass the merchant’s internal servers entirely, routing it directly to Stripe. This not only reduces the scope of security audits but also eliminates the latency associated with handling, encrypting, and storing sensitive data within the merchant's perimeter.
As we advance, the integration of Zero Trust network architectures ensures that communication between internal services and the Stripe API is authenticated, encrypted, and authorized at every step. While this adds a nominal amount of overhead, the use of modern protocols like mTLS (Mutual TLS) on high-speed hardware prevents the performance tax that plagued legacy encryption models.
Conclusion: The Future of Transactional Excellence
Optimizing Stripe API integration is a multi-dimensional challenge that bridges the gap between high-performance systems engineering and agile business automation. The transition from monolithic, synchronous integration to a distributed, AI-governed ecosystem is no longer a luxury—it is a competitive necessity. By embracing edge computing, leveraging machine learning for predictive traffic management, and strictly enforcing decoupling patterns, organizations can achieve a transactional flow that is not only low-latency but also highly scalable and intrinsically secure.
The architects of the future will not just be building code; they will be building resilient, intelligent financial pipelines that treat every millisecond as a measurable business asset. As AI tools continue to mature, the gap between traditional manual optimization and automated architectural resilience will widen, favoring those who invest in sophisticated, event-driven infrastructure today.
```